新聞中心
MySQL刪除數(shù)據(jù)庫的命令是`DROP DATABASE`,其基本語法如下:

專注于為中小企業(yè)提供成都做網(wǎng)站、成都網(wǎng)站制作服務(wù),電腦端+手機(jī)端+微信端的三站合一,更高效的管理,為中小企業(yè)蒲縣免費(fèi)做網(wǎng)站提供優(yōu)質(zhì)的服務(wù)。我們立足成都,凝聚了一批互聯(lián)網(wǎng)行業(yè)人才,有力地推動(dòng)了數(shù)千家企業(yè)的穩(wěn)健成長(zhǎng),幫助中小企業(yè)通過網(wǎng)站建設(shè)實(shí)現(xiàn)規(guī)模擴(kuò)充和轉(zhuǎn)變。
DROP DATABASE database_name;
`database_name`是你想要?jiǎng)h除的數(shù)據(jù)庫的名稱,這個(gè)命令會(huì)立即刪除指定的數(shù)據(jù)庫,并且不會(huì)將其數(shù)據(jù)復(fù)制到其他地方,在執(zhí)行這個(gè)命令之前,你需要確保你已經(jīng)備份了所有重要的數(shù)據(jù)。
如果你想要?jiǎng)h除名為`my_database`的數(shù)據(jù)庫,你可以執(zhí)行以下命令:
DROP DATABASE my_database;
這個(gè)命令會(huì)立即刪除`my_database`數(shù)據(jù)庫。
需要注意的是,只有當(dāng)你確定不再需要某個(gè)數(shù)據(jù)庫時(shí),才能使用這個(gè)命令來刪除它,你可能會(huì)丟失大量的數(shù)據(jù)。
相關(guān)問題與解答的欄目:
1. 如何刪除所有的數(shù)據(jù)庫?
答:可以使用`SHOW DATABASES;`命令來查看所有的數(shù)據(jù)庫,然后對(duì)每個(gè)數(shù)據(jù)庫執(zhí)行`DROP DATABASE`命令,但是這樣做可能會(huì)導(dǎo)致數(shù)據(jù)丟失,所以只有在確定不再需要任何數(shù)據(jù)庫時(shí)才應(yīng)該這樣做。
2. 如何只刪除一個(gè)數(shù)據(jù)庫中的表,而不是整個(gè)數(shù)據(jù)庫?
答:你需要使用`USE database_name;`命令來切換到你想要?jiǎng)h除表的數(shù)據(jù)庫,你可以使用`DROP TABLE table_name;`命令來刪除指定的表,這只能刪除單個(gè)表,而不能刪除整個(gè)數(shù)據(jù)庫,如果你想要?jiǎng)h除整個(gè)數(shù)據(jù)庫,你需要使用`DROP DATABASE database_name;`命令。
3. 如果我想在刪除數(shù)據(jù)庫之前檢查它是否包含數(shù)據(jù)?
答:你可以使用`SHOW TABLES;`命令來查看數(shù)據(jù)庫中的所有表,如果這個(gè)命令返回了任何結(jié)果,那么這個(gè)數(shù)據(jù)庫就包含數(shù)據(jù),你可以基于這個(gè)信息來決定是否要?jiǎng)h除這個(gè)數(shù)據(jù)庫。
4. 我如何在刪除數(shù)據(jù)庫后恢復(fù)它?
答:MySQL并沒有提供直接恢復(fù)已刪除數(shù)據(jù)庫的功能,如果你確實(shí)需要恢復(fù)一個(gè)被刪除的數(shù)據(jù)庫,你可能需要從備份中恢復(fù)它,或者嘗試使用一些第三方的數(shù)據(jù)恢復(fù)工具,這些方法并不總是有效,而且可能會(huì)導(dǎo)致數(shù)據(jù)丟失或損壞,你應(yīng)該盡量避免刪除數(shù)據(jù)庫,除非你確定不再需要它。
當(dāng)前文章:mysql刪除數(shù)據(jù)庫
網(wǎng)頁網(wǎng)址:http://m.fisionsoft.com.cn/article/dpeegsh.html


咨詢
建站咨詢
